Academic Comparison between ND and Georgia Tech

University of Notre Dame and Georgia Institute of Technology-Main Campus are frequently compared when students or parents prepare college admissions. ND is a four-year, private (not-for-profit) school located in Notre Dame, IN and Georgia Tech is a four-year, public school located in Atlanta, GA.

Comparison at a Glance

The following list compares two colleges briefly in important perspectives. You can compare them with comprehensive information on full comparison page.

  • ND is a private (not-for-profit) and Georgia Tech is a public school and both are four-year schools.
  • ND has more expensive tuition & fees ($65,025) than Georgia Tech ($34,484).
  • It is harder to admit to ND than Georgia Tech.
  • ND has a higher submitted SAT score (1,520) than Georgia Tech (1,480).
  • ND has higher submitted ACT score (34) than Georgia Tech (33).
  • Georgia Tech has more students with 53,363 students while ND has 13,042 students.
  • ND has a lower number of students per faculty with 8 to 1 while Georgia Tech's ratio is 17 to 1.
  • ND has more full-time faculties with 1,305 faculties while Georgia Tech has 1,165 full-time faculties.
